    What Makes Kizz Daniel's 'Buga' So Special?

    First off, let's talk about the original Buga. Kizz Daniel, the Nigerian singer-songwriter, dropped this track and it immediately climbed the charts. But what exactly made it so special? For starters, the beat is incredibly infectious. It’s the kind of song that gets stuck in your head and makes you want to dance, whether you're at a club, in your car, or just chilling at home. The rhythm has this undeniable pull that makes it universally appealing. Kizz Daniel knew exactly what he was doing when he created this masterpiece. The lyrics are simple, yet impactful. The song speaks to success, celebration, and the good life. It’s aspirational without being preachy, making it relatable to a wide audience. I mean, who doesn’t want to feel like they're on top of the world? Moreover, the song’s timing was perfect. It was released when the world needed a bit of cheering up. After a couple of tough years, Buga came along like a breath of fresh air, reminding everyone to celebrate the small victories and enjoy life. The collaboration with Tekno also added an extra layer of appeal. Tekno’s verse complemented Kizz Daniel’s perfectly, creating a synergy that elevated the song even further. It wasn’t just a hit in Nigeria; it became a global phenomenon. People from all over the world were grooving to Buga, proving that good music truly transcends borders. Social media played a huge role in the song’s success. The #BugaChallenge took over platforms like TikTok and Instagram, with people creating their own dance moves and sharing their versions of the song. This user-generated content helped to amplify the song’s reach, turning it into a viral sensation. Buga isn’t just a song; it’s a cultural moment. It represents joy, success, and the power of music to bring people together. And now, with the Traduo version, it’s getting a whole new life.
